Alginic acid sodium salt, very low viscosity plays a role in cellular processes by interacting with various cellular components. Alginic acid sodium salt, very low viscosity binds with cell surface receptors, particularly integrins, which are involved in cell adhesion and signaling. This interaction can influence cell migration, proliferation, and differentiation. Alginic acid sodium salt, very low viscosity modulates the activity of certain enzymes within the cell, such as matrix metalloproteinases, which are involved in extracellular matrix remodeling. This can impact processes like tissue repair and inflammation. Alginic acid sodium salt, very low viscosity has the ability to chelate metal ions, which can affect the function of metal-dependent enzymes within the cell. The interaction of alginic acid sodium salt, very low viscosity with cellular components can have significant implications for various cellular processes and pathways.
